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en Los Angeles
¿Que tipo de alquileres hay actualmente en Los Angeles?
Actualmente hay 66279 Apartamentos de Alquiler en Los Angeles, CA con precios que van desde $600 hasta $100,000. También hay 7301 Casas Unifamiliares, Condominios y Casas Adosadas en alquiler disponibles actualmente en Los Angeles que van desde $400 hasta $100,000.
¿Cuál es el rango de precios actual de las viviendas de alquiler en Los Angeles?
Los precios hoy en día para las casas,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ler en Los Angeles oscilan entre $400 hasta $100,000 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$21,124.
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en Los Angeles?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Los Angeles oscilan entre $1,088 hasta $43,550,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$550 hasta $57,500.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$600 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$850.
